LINUX.ORG.RU

Emacs question


0

0

Как перевести эти строчки с vim на emacs (т.е. какие строчки надо добавить в .emacs чтобы получить аналогичное + подсведка):
autocmd FileType c,cpp,php set ts=2
autocmd FileType c,cpp,php set sw=2
PS: после настройки emacs начал делать отступы, но он их делает пробелами, а нужно tab'ом и чтобы таб был в 2-а символа.

anonymous

Re: Emacs question

посмотри:
tab-width
indent-tabs-mode
c-set-style<f>

lg ★★ ()

Re: Emacs question

и еще -- таб нехорошо делать не 8 символов..

dilmah ★★★★★ ()

Re: Emacs question

Спасибо! Запостил, поковыряв немного понял в чем была моя ошибка (как раз в indent...). PS: по поводу 8-и символов, по-моему, здесь сколько людей столько мнений :)?

anonymous ()

Re: Emacs question

по поводу табов -- на этом сайте rfc считается стандартом?:)
цитата из http://www.faqs.org/rfcs/rfc678.html

Horizontal Tab <HT>

Moves the printer to the next horizontal tab stop.

The conventional stops for horizontal tabs are every
eight characters, that is character positions 9, 17, 25,
... within the logical page.

dilmah 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.